Treatment options for adults suffering from ADHD

There are a variety of options for treatment for adults suffering from ADHD. These include therapy, counseling medication, as well as support groups. The goal of treatment is to decrease or prevent symptoms from affecting the ability of a person to perform. Some people may have side effects from medication that is not designed to treat all symptoms.

Stimulants are typically prescribed to adults suffering from ADHD but choosing the correct dosage is essential. If you're trying to treat your ADHD with a stimulant, it could take a while to determine the appropriate dosage. Also, the drugs may not work as well as they do for children. To determine the appropriate dose it is recommended to consult with your doctor.

Other treatment options for adult sufferers of ADHD include cognitive behavioral therapy and counseling. Both of these treatments help to boost self-esteem and alter the negative thinking patterns. They also provide tools for dealing with difficulties in life. Cognitive behavioral therapy is particularly helpful if you have depression, substance abuse, or other mental health issues.

There are numerous nonstimulant medications available. Nonstimulants like atomoxetine (Strattera) and guanfacine, can be used to treat adults with ADHD. These drugs have a lower kick than other stimulants but nevertheless deliver results. They are good options for patients who are unable to take stimulants as they have a slower onset and a more long-lasting effect.
